ha Multiple Directory Traversal Vulnerabilities
ha is prone to multiple directory-traversal vulnerabilities.
Remote attackers can use specially crafted requests with directory-traversal sequences ('../') to read arbitrary files in the context of the application. This may aid in further attacks.
